What companies run services between New Southgate, England and Wembley Arena, England?

You can take a subway from Arnos Grove station to Wembley Arena via King's Cross St. Pancras station and Wembley Park station in around 53 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Betstyle Circus to Wembley Arena via Brent Cross Shopping Centre and Lakeside Way in around 1h.
